Abstract

ABSTRACTThis community service program aims to develop KhairunQu Batik as a university startup by integrating local wisdom from North Maluku into its cultural branding. The program was initiated through the exploration of regional flora and fauna, such as the Paok bird (Pitta maxima), Halmahera angel bird (Semioptera wallacii), Skipjack tuna (Katsuwonus pelamis), Jelyfish (Scyphozoa), Clove (Syzygium aromaticum), Nutmeg (Myristica fragrans), and Butterfly pea flower (Clitoria ternatea), which were transformed into aesthetic batik motifs. Additionally, a distinctive hand-drawn pattern, known as Pusaka Khairun, was designed to emphasize authenticity and cultural heritage. The design process combined traditional and modern elements to ensure harmony and symbolic representation, while branding strategies focused on strengthening identity and market competitiveness. Digital promotion via social media has reached over 300 viewers across Indonesia, while direct promotion through the University of Khairun creative product expo attracted more than 1,000 visitors, with 200 recorded at the KhairunQu Batik stand. These outcomes indicate that university startups can play a strategic role in preserving local wisdom, fostering entrepreneurship, and creating sustainable creative industries. Abstract

ABSTRACT. The manufacture of silver nanoparticles (AgNPs) can be synthesized by reducing silver ions Ag+ to Ag0 by a reductant. Nutmeg (Myristica fragrans) fruit extract has the potential as a natural reductant (bioreductant) that can donate electrons to reduce Ag+ as a ligand and capping agent. This study aims to identify the potential of the bioactive compounds in Myristica fragrans (Mf) extract for the green synthesis of AgNPs using several parameters, including total energy, HOMO-LUMO, Fukui function, molecular electrostatic potential (MEP), global reactivity, and UV/Vis theoretical spectral analysis. The method used is Density Functional Theory (DFT) with Becke-3-parameter Lee-Yang-Parr (B3LYP) hybrid functionals, using the 6-31G (d,p) basis set for hydrogen (H), carbon (C), oxygen (O) atoms, and the LanL2Dz for the silver (Ag) atom. The results of the study indicate that single bioactive compounds eugenol, chalcone, carvacrol, and terpineol, as well as eugenol-Ag, chalcone-Ag, carvacrol-Ag, and terpineol-Ag complexes, are good reducing agents in the process of reducing Ag+ ions to Ag0 as AgNPs. In addition, these phen-Ag complexes show electron excitation at UV/Vis spectrophotometric simulation in the 454-473 nm wavelength range. This study provides a theoretical understanding of Ag+ reduction by bioactive compounds in Mf extract for green synthesis of AgNPs, thereby providing a scientific basis for developing green methods for eco-friendly, sustainable AgNP synthesis.
